IT Management Company To Build $9M Facility In Franklin County

A New Jersey-based IT company is building a $9 million production center in Franklin County, which will create 100 new full-time jobs.

PlanITROI, LLC, a leading provider of secure, purpose-driven IT lifecycle management solutions, is establishing a “Center of Excellence,” according to information from Franklin County Public Information Officer James F. Hicks III.

“After an exhaustive national search for a location for our Center of Excellence, Franklin County stood out as not only an excellent location, but also a strong environment for us to grow and develop our next generation of PlanITROI teammates,” stated Paul Baum, the company’s CEO and founder.

“We are thrilled to welcome PlanITROI to Franklin County,” said Economic Development Director Barbara Fiedor. “Their investment and job creation will have a positive impact on our community and their commitment to being a strong community partner aligns with our values. This company’s investment underscores Franklin County’s dedication to attracting forward-thinking businesses aiming to enhance economic development while supporting community initiatives.”

PlanITROI is known for delivering complete end-to-end IT lifecycle management asset value recovery services and reverse logistics solutions, data security, and real-time transparent reporting and analytics. PlanITROI brings affordable technology to lower-income families, students, and businesses.

As part of its community engagement, the company’s nonprofit arm called Digital Dreams Project will donate refurbished computers to local schools and community organizations to support educational and community development as well as foster digital inclusion across Franklin County.

The Digital Dreams Project has provided affordable access to technology to more than 600,000 individuals in their mission to close the digital divide and empower underserved communities and drive transformative change.

The grand opening of the facility is anticipated to take place in early October 2024 and there will be a ribbon-cutting of the new facility anticipated to take place in early 2025.
